Click to view full image... A 19TH CENTURY CHINESE HAN WEDDING SKIRT. Embroidered in satin stitch on a fine silk drawn ground. The panels depict auspicious symbols, with a peony stitched in the Japanese knot (blind stitch) depicting romance and good fortune, gold couch work and butterflies depicting love. Measurements: 32" waist, 33" length. See Illustration £80-100

Click to view full image...Click to view full image... A LATE C19TH CENTURY JAPANESE WEDDING KIMONO. A damask cream silk kimono woven with flower symbols and hand embroidered with very fine satin stitch and gold couch work depicting the Japanese rooster symbolising good fortune and gain, in wonderful rich colours, reds, greens and gold. Gold couch work, Japanese knot and hand-painted black lattice work. The kimono is lined in red silk with a padded hemline. The original sash belt is missing. See Illustration £250-300
